Hugh Jackman has begged the Academy not to validate Ryan Reynolds with an Oscar nomination.

Reynolds is on the shortlist for best song for 'Good Afternoon', from his Christmas movie Spirited with Will Ferrell - but Jackman isn't best pleased about it.

In a video shared on social media, the Wolverine actor said: "I loved Spirited. It's a great movie, the entire family watched it and had a blast.

"I love Will [Ferrell], I love Octavia [Spencer]… and the song 'Good Afternoon',' I laughed the entire way through. It is absolutely brilliant."

Shifting tone, he added: "But please, from the bottom of my heart, do not validate Ryan Reynolds [with an Oscar nomination]."

He continued: "Ryan Reynolds getting a nomination in the best song category would make the next year of my life insufferable.

"I have to spend a year with him shooting Wolverine and Deadpool. Trust me, it would be impossible. It would be a problem."

Jackman said he liked everything about Spirited - apart from Reynolds.
LANDMARK MEDIA / Alamy Stock Photo

If you're thinking this seems a little harsh on Reynolds - and a bit out of character for Jackman - then fear not, it's just a joke.

The Hollywood nice guys have a unique bromance, which manifests itself through mock mockery time and time again.

Over the years, the pair have continuously pranked and trolled each other to the amusement of their fans, with Jackman even threatening to take over a football club just so he could beat Reynolds' Wrexham.

Reynolds and Rob McElhenney bought the Welsh fifth tier club in 2021, and when LADbible put it to the Aussie that he could take over his own British football club, purely to defeat Wrexham, he replied: "I had never considered it - until just that last bit of that sentence."

The 54-year-old then went one step further, suggesting he could buy Norwich City in order to go head-to-head against Wrexham in a winner-takes-all match.

"Let's get that game together. That'd be fun," he said.

"And then maybe Ryan and I could just make it a little side wager. Like, everything; let's just put everything that we own and love - families, kids, everything - on the line. And let's get Norwich playing Wrexham."

However, Reynolds reckoned it would be best for Jackman - and Norwich - if this didn't happen.

Responding to Jackman's proposition, Reynolds told LADbible: "I don't think that's a wise idea.

"I mean, you know, Hugh has the business acumen of a slug. So I don't think that would go over very well."

He added: "I would back Wrexham to beat just about anybody, if you just give us a little time."
